Genetic Analysis Of A Novel Ftsk Homolog, Hfka, In Streptomyces Coelicolor Development-Associated Chromosome Segregation, Sumedha Sethi

Electronic Theses and Dissertations

A quintessential phenomenon occurring during prokaryotic development is accurate segregation of the replicated genomes into the daughter cells. Key energy-dependent processes like chromosome condensation and subcellular partitioning of the genomes are driven by conserved proteins like SMC, ParB, FtsK. During its complex developmental cycle, Streptomyces coelicolor segregates its genomes into chains of unicellular spores when its multigenomic syncytial aerial hyphae undergo division.

A novel ftsK-like gene, hfkA (Homolog of FtsK protein A), was examined for function and localization during development-associated chromosome segregation. Individual deletions did not affect segregation, but a ΔhfkA ΔftsK mutant exhibited 8% anucleate …
